More About the Webinar
Action is the insignia of Life. Due to the inherent tendencies (vasanas) in us, we are forced to act. But how we act determines where we will reach.
In Chapter 3 of the Bhagavad Gita, Shri Krishna explains to a confused Arjuna that though knowledge may seem superior to action, it is imperative that both be practised.
Step by step, Shri Krishna shows how the path of action is a means to the end and what happens to those who do not act. Action, when practised without attachment to its result, purifies the mind and integrates the personality. This makes the mind receptive to the knowledge that leads to Self-realisation.
Karma Yoga: Understanding the path of selfless service and its significance in achieving spiritual growth.
Duty and Righteousness: Insights on performing one’s duty without attachment to the results.
Balancing Action and Spirituality: How to maintain equilibrium between worldly responsibilities and spiritual practices.
Practical Wisdom: Applying the teachings of Chapter 3 in daily life to cultivate inner peace and harmony.
